My First PC Build-- CPU help??

I am thinking of building my first pc for gaming, but im not sure which CPU I should get. I'm going to be using my computer for gaming and surfing the web mainly. I'm not going to be doing video rendering or anything like that. My budget for my cpu is about $100 to $110 max. I was thinking between the Intel Pentium G3258 which I would OC or the AMD FX 6300 which I could OC as well. (I would be using the Cooler Master Hyper 212 Evo to cool the cpu) I would like to play mainly FPS games like CS :GO, Metro Last Light, COD BO3, BF4, Crysis ect. It would also be nice if I could play GTA V as well. If I pair each one of them with an EVGA GTX 960 SSC Edition, would I be able to run those games in 1080p in medium to max settings above 30FPS? And if so, which one would be better for what I'm using it for.
